Technical reference for strategic customers **About Minerva Foods** ----------------------- Minerva Foods is one of South America’s leading beef exporters and also operates in the processed foods segment, supplying over 100 countries worldwide. In addition to Brazil, Minerva Foods has operations in Paraguay, Argentina, Uruguay, Chile, and Colombia, as well as specialized sheep processing units in Australia.
